Changeset 3232

Show
Ignore:
Timestamp:
08/04/04 12:03:57 (10 years ago)
Author:
robert
Message:

Cleaned up the gdal-config usage to work with gdal-1.1.9

Location:
OpenSceneGraph/trunk
Files:
2 modified

Legend:

Unmodified
Added
Removed
  • OpenSceneGraph/trunk/Make/makedefs

    r3231 r3232  
    114114INSTLOGFILE    = /tmp/.osg_inst_log 
    115115 
    116 LIBXML2_INCLUDE = -I/usr/include/libxml2 
    117  
    118116ifneq ("$(OPENTHREADS_INC_DIR)","") 
    119117INC += -I$(OPENTHREADS_INC_DIR) 
     
    217215  FREETYPE_LIB      = `freetype-config --libs` 
    218216 
    219   GDAL_INCLUDES     = -I`gdal-config --prefix`/include 
    220   GDAL_LIBS         = `gdal-config --dep-libs` 
    221   GDAL_LIBS         += `gdal-config --libs` 
     217  GDAL_INCLUDES     = `gdal-config --cflags` 
     218  GDAL_LIBS         = `gdal-config --libs` 
    222219 
    223220 
     
    305302  FREETYPE_LIB      = `freetype-config --libs` 
    306303 
    307   GDAL_INCLUDES     = -I`gdal-config --prefix`/include 
    308   GDAL_LIBS         = `gdal-config --dep-libs` 
    309   GDAL_LIBS         += `gdal-config --libs` 
     304  GDAL_INCLUDES     = `gdal-config --cflags` 
     305  GDAL_LIBS         = `gdal-config --libs` 
    310306 
    311307 
     
    390386  FREETYPE_LIB      = `freetype-config --libs` 
    391387 
    392   GDAL_INCLUDES     = -I`gdal-config --prefix`/include 
    393   GDAL_LIBS         = `gdal-config --dep-libs` 
    394   GDAL_LIBS         += `gdal-config --libs` 
     388  GDAL_INCLUDES     = `gdal-config --cflags` 
     389  GDAL_LIBS         = `gdal-config --libs` 
    395390 
    396391endif 
     
    424419  FREETYPE_LIB      = `freetype-config --libs` 
    425420 
    426   GDAL_INCLUDES     = -I`gdal-config --prefix`/include 
    427   GDAL_LIBS         = `gdal-config --dep-libs` 
    428   GDAL_LIBS         += `gdal-config --libs` 
     421  GDAL_INCLUDES     = `gdal-config --cflags` 
     422  GDAL_LIBS         = `gdal-config --libs` 
    429423 
    430424endif 
     
    457451  OTHER_LIBS        = -lm -lstdc++ -lobjc -lOpenThreads 
    458452  LIB_EXT           = dylib 
    459   LIBXML2_INCLUDE   = -I/usr/include/libxml2 -I/sw/include/libxml2  
    460453  LIBVERSION        = -current_version $(VERSION) \ 
    461454                        -compatibility_version \ 
     
    475468  FREETYPE_LIB      = `freetype-config --libs` 
    476469 
    477   GDAL_INCLUDES     = -I`gdal-config --prefix`/include 
    478   GDAL_LIBS         = `gdal-config --dep-libs` 
    479   GDAL_LIBS         += `gdal-config --libs` 
     470  GDAL_INCLUDES     = `gdal-config --cflags` 
     471  GDAL_LIBS         = `gdal-config --libs` 
    480472 
    481473endif 
     
    513505  FREETYPE_LIB      = `freetype-config --libs` 
    514506 
    515   GDAL_INCLUDES     = -I`gdal-config --prefix`/include 
     507  GDAL_INCLUDES     = `gdal-config --cflags` 
    516508  GDAL_LIBS         = `gdal-config --dep-libs` 
    517509  GDAL_LIBS         += `gdal-config --libs` 
     
    571563 
    572564  GDAL_LIB          =  -lgdal -ljpeg -lgeotiff -ltiff -lpng -lz 
    573  
    574   LIBXML2_INCLUDE = -I/usr/mingw/include/libxml2 
    575565 
    576566  LIBINST    = bin 
     
    641631  FREETYPE_LIB      = `freetype-config --libs` 
    642632 
    643   GDAL_INCLUDES     = -I`gdal-config --prefix`/include 
    644   GDAL_LIBS         = `gdal-config --dep-libs` 
    645   GDAL_LIBS         += `gdal-config --libs` 
     633  GDAL_INCLUDES     = `gdal-config --cflags` 
     634  GDAL_LIBS         = `gdal-config --libs` 
    646635 
    647636endif 
  • OpenSceneGraph/trunk/src/osgPlugins/freetype/GNUmakefile

    r1878 r3232  
    77        ReaderWriterFreeType.cpp\ 
    88 
     9INC += $(FREETYPE_INCLUDE) 
     10 
    911LIBS   += -losgText $(OSG_LIBS) $(FREETYPE_LIB) $(OTHER_LIBS) 
    1012 
    11 ifneq ($(OS),HP-UX) 
    12 INC += -I$(OSGHOME)/include \ 
    13     -I/usr/include/freetype2 \ 
    14     -I/usr/local/include \ 
    15     -I/usr/local/include/freetype2  \ 
    16     -I/usr/freeware/include \ 
    17     -I/usr/freeware/include/freetype2 
    18 endif 
    19 INC += $(FREETYPE_INCLUDE) 
    2013 
    2114TARGET_BASENAME = freetype